static int vbsfPathCheck(const char *pUtf8Path, size_t cbPath)
{
int rc = VINF_SUCCESS;
/* The pUtf8Path is what the guest sent. Verify that the path is within the root.
* Count '..' and other path components and check that we do not go over the root.
*/
size_t i = 0;
int cComponents = 0; /* How many normal path components. */
int cParentDirs = 0; /* How many '..' components. */
for (;;)
{
/* Skip leading path delimiters. */
while ( i < cbPath
&& (pUtf8Path[i] == '\\' || pUtf8Path[i] == '/'))
i++;
if (i >= cbPath)
break;
/* Check if that is a dot component. */
int cDots = 0;
while (i < cbPath && pUtf8Path[i] == '.')
{
cDots++;
i++;
}
if ( cDots >= 2 /* Consider all multidots sequences as a 'parent dir'. */
&& (i >= cbPath || (pUtf8Path[i] == '\\' || pUtf8Path[i] == '/')))
{
cParentDirs++;
}
else if ( cDots == 1
&& (i >= cbPath || (pUtf8Path[i] == '\\' || pUtf8Path[i] == '/')))
{
/* Single dot, nothing changes. */
}
else
{
/* Skip this component. */
while ( i < cbPath
&& (pUtf8Path[i] != '\\' && pUtf8Path[i] != '/'))
i++;
cComponents++;
}
Assert(i >= cbPath || (pUtf8Path[i] == '\\' || pUtf8Path[i] == '/'));
/* Verify counters for every component. */
if (cParentDirs > cComponents)
{
rc = VERR_INVALID_NAME;
break;
}
}
return rc;
}

/**
* Convert shared folder create flags (see include/iprt/shflsvc.h) into iprt create flags.
*
* @returns iprt status code
* @param fShflFlags shared folder create flags
* @param fMode file attributes
* @retval pfOpen iprt create flags
*/
static int vbsfConvertFileOpenFlags(unsigned fShflFlags, RTFMODE fMode, SHFLHANDLE handleInitial, uint32_t *pfOpen)
{
uint32_t fOpen = 0;
int rc = VINF_SUCCESS;
if ( (fMode & RTFS_DOS_MASK) != 0
&& (fMode & RTFS_UNIX_MASK) == 0)
{
/* A DOS/Windows guest, make RTFS_UNIX_* from RTFS_DOS_*.
* @todo this is based on rtFsModeNormalize/rtFsModeFromDos.
* May be better to use RTFsModeNormalize here.
*/
fMode |= RTFS_UNIX_IRUSR | RTFS_UNIX_IRGRP | RTFS_UNIX_IROTH;
/* x for directories. */
if (fMode & RTFS_DOS_DIRECTORY)
fMode |= RTFS_TYPE_DIRECTORY | RTFS_UNIX_IXUSR | RTFS_UNIX_IXGRP | RTFS_UNIX_IXOTH;
/* writable? */
if (!(fMode & RTFS_DOS_READONLY))
fMode |= RTFS_UNIX_IWUSR | RTFS_UNIX_IWGRP | RTFS_UNIX_IWOTH;
/* Set the requested mode using only allowed bits. */
fOpen |= ((fMode & RTFS_UNIX_MASK) << RTFILE_O_CREATE_MODE_SHIFT) & RTFILE_O_CREATE_MODE_MASK;
}
else
{
/* Old linux and solaris additions did not initialize the Info.Attr.fMode field
* and it contained random bits from stack. Detect this using the handle field value
* passed from the guest: old additions set it (incorrectly) to 0, new additions
* set it to SHFL_HANDLE_NIL(~0).
*/
if (handleInitial == 0)
{
/* Old additions. Do nothing, use default mode. */
}
else
{
/* New additions or Windows additions. Set the requested mode using only allowed bits.
* Note: Windows guest set RTFS_UNIX_MASK bits to 0, which means a default mode
* will be set in fOpen.
*/
fOpen |= ((fMode & RTFS_UNIX_MASK) << RTFILE_O_CREATE_MODE_SHIFT) & RTFILE_O_CREATE_MODE_MASK;
}
}
switch (BIT_FLAG(fShflFlags, SHFL_CF_ACCESS_MASK_RW))
{
default:
case SHFL_CF_ACCESS_NONE:
{
/** @todo treat this as read access, but theoretically this could be a no access request. */
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_READ;
Log(("FLAG: SHFL_CF_ACCESS_NONE\n"));
break;
}
case SHFL_CF_ACCESS_READ:
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_READ;
Log(("FLAG: SHFL_CF_ACCESS_READ\n"));
break;
}
case SHFL_CF_ACCESS_WRITE:
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_WRITE;
Log(("FLAG: SHFL_CF_ACCESS_WRITE\n"));
break;
}
case SHFL_CF_ACCESS_READWRITE:
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_READWRITE;
Log(("FLAG: SHFL_CF_ACCESS_READWRITE\n"));
break;
}
}
if (fShflFlags & SHFL_CF_ACCESS_APPEND)
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_APPEND;
}
switch (BIT_FLAG(fShflFlags, SHFL_CF_ACCESS_MASK_ATTR))
{
default:
case SHFL_CF_ACCESS_ATTR_NONE:
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_ACCESS_ATTR_DEFAULT;
Log(("FLAG: SHFL_CF_ACCESS_ATTR_NONE\n"));
break;
}
case SHFL_CF_ACCESS_ATTR_READ:
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_ACCESS_ATTR_READ;
Log(("FLAG: SHFL_CF_ACCESS_ATTR_READ\n"));
break;
}
case SHFL_CF_ACCESS_ATTR_WRITE:
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_ACCESS_ATTR_WRITE;
Log(("FLAG: SHFL_CF_ACCESS_ATTR_WRITE\n"));
break;
}
case SHFL_CF_ACCESS_ATTR_READWRITE:
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_ACCESS_ATTR_READWRITE;
Log(("FLAG: SHFL_CF_ACCESS_ATTR_READWRITE\n"));
break;
}
}
/* Sharing mask */
switch (BIT_FLAG(fShflFlags, SHFL_CF_ACCESS_MASK_DENY))
{
default:
case SHFL_CF_ACCESS_DENYNONE:
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_DENY_NONE;
Log(("FLAG: SHFL_CF_ACCESS_DENYNONE\n"));
break;
case SHFL_CF_ACCESS_DENYREAD:
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_DENY_READ;
Log(("FLAG: SHFL_CF_ACCESS_DENYREAD\n"));
break;
case SHFL_CF_ACCESS_DENYWRITE:
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_DENY_WRITE;
Log(("FLAG: SHFL_CF_ACCESS_DENYWRITE\n"));
break;
case SHFL_CF_ACCESS_DENYALL:
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_DENY_ALL;
Log(("FLAG: SHFL_CF_ACCESS_DENYALL\n"));
break;
}
/* Open/Create action mask */
switch (BIT_FLAG(fShflFlags, S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_EXISTS))
{
case SHFL_CF_ACT_OPEN_IF_EXISTS:
if (SHFL_CF_ACT_CREATE_IF_NEW == BIT_FLAG(fShflFlags, S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_NEW))
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_OPEN_CREATE;
Log(("FLAGS: SHFL_CF_ACT_OPEN_IF_EXISTS and SHFL_CF_ACT_CREATE_IF_NEW\n"));
}
else if (SHFL_CF_ACT_FAIL_IF_NEW == BIT_FLAG(fShflFlags, S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_NEW))
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_OPEN;
Log(("FLAGS: SHFL_CF_ACT_OPEN_IF_EXISTS and SHFL_CF_ACT_FAIL_IF_NEW\n"));
}
else
{
Log(("FLAGS: invalid open/create action combination\n"));
rc = VERR_INVALID_PARAMETER;
}
break;
case SHFL_CF_ACT_FAIL_IF_EXISTS:
if (SHFL_CF_ACT_CREATE_IF_NEW == BIT_FLAG(fShflFlags, S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_NEW))
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_CREATE;
Log(("FLAGS: SHFL_CF_ACT_FAIL_IF_EXISTS and SHFL_CF_ACT_CREATE_IF_NEW\n"));
}
else
{
Log(("FLAGS: invalid open/create action combination\n"));
rc = VERR_INVALID_PARAMETER;
}
break;
case SHFL_CF_ACT_REPLACE_IF_EXISTS:
if (SHFL_CF_ACT_CREATE_IF_NEW == BIT_FLAG(fShflFlags, S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_NEW))
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_CREATE_REPLACE;
Log(("FLAGS: SHFL_CF_ACT_REPLACE_IF_EXISTS and SHFL_CF_ACT_CREATE_IF_NEW\n"));
}
else if (SHFL_CF_ACT_FAIL_IF_NEW == BIT_FLAG(fShflFlags, S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_NEW))
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_OPEN | RTFILE_O_TRUNCATE;
Log(("FLAGS: SHFL_CF_ACT_REPLACE_IF_EXISTS and SHFL_CF_ACT_FAIL_IF_NEW\n"));
}
else
{
Log(("FLAGS: invalid open/create action combination\n"));
rc = VERR_INVALID_PARAMETER;
}
break;
case SHFL_CF_ACT_OVERWRITE_IF_EXISTS:
if (SHFL_CF_ACT_CREATE_IF_NEW == BIT_FLAG(fShflFlags, S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_NEW))
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_CREATE_REPLACE;
Log(("FLAGS: SHFL_CF_ACT_OVERWRITE_IF_EXISTS and SHFL_CF_ACT_CREATE_IF_NEW\n"));
}
else if (SHFL_CF_ACT_FAIL_IF_NEW == BIT_FLAG(fShflFlags, S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_NEW))
{
fOpen |= RTFILE_O_OPEN | RTFILE_O_TRUNCATE;
Log(("FLAGS: SHFL_CF_ACT_OVERWRITE_IF_EXISTS and SHFL_CF_ACT_FAIL_IF_NEW\n"));
}
else
{
Log(("FLAGS: invalid open/create action combination\n"));
rc = VERR_INVALID_PARAMETER;
}
break;
default:
rc = VERR_INVALID_PARAMETER;
Log(("FLAG: S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_EXISTS - invalid parameter\n"));
}
if (RT_SUCCESS(rc))
{
*pfOpen = fOpen;
}
return rc;
}

/**
* Create or open a file or folder. Perform character set and case
* conversion on the file name if necessary.
*
* @returns IPRT status code, but see note below
* @param pClient Data structure describing the client accessing the shared
* folder
* @param root The index of the shared folder in the table of mappings.
* The host path of the shared folder is found using this.
* @param pPath The path of the file or folder relative to the host path
* indexed by root.
* @param cbPath Presumably the length of the path in pPath. Actually
* ignored, as pPath contains a length parameter.
* @param pParms->Info If a new file is created or an old one overwritten, set
* these attributes
* @retval pParms->Result Shared folder result code, see include/VBox/shflsvc.h
* @retval pParms->Handle Shared folder handle to the newly opened file
* @retval pParms->Info Attributes of the file or folder opened
*
* @note This function returns success if a "non-exceptional" error occurred,
* such as "no such file". In this case, the caller should check the
* pParms->Result return value and whether pParms->Handle is valid.
*/
int vbsfCreate (SHFLCLIENTDATA *pClient, SHFLROOT root, SHFLSTRING *pPath, uint32_t cbPath, SHFLCREATEPARMS *pParms)
{
int rc = VINF_SUCCESS;
LogFlow(("vbsfCreate: pClient = %p, pPath = %p, cbPath = %d, pParms = %p CreateFlags=%x\n",
pClient, pPath, cbPath, pParms, pParms->CreateFlags));
/* Check the client access rights to the root. */
/** @todo */
/* Build a host full path for the given path, handle file name case issues (if the guest
* expects case-insensitive paths but the host is case-sensitive) and convert ucs2 to utf8 if
* necessary.
*/
char *pszFullPath = NULL;
uint32_t cbFullPathRoot = 0;
rc = vbsfBuildFullPath (pClient, root, pPath, cbPath, &pszFullPath, &cbFullPathRoot);
if (RT_SUCCESS (rc))
{
/* Reset return value in case client forgot to do so.
* pParms->Handle must not be reset here, as it is used
* in vbsfOpenFile to detect old additions.
*/
pParms->Result = SHFL_NO_RESULT;
if (BIT_FLAG(pParms->CreateFlags, SHFL_CF_LOOKUP))
{
rc = vbsfLookupFile(pClient, pszFullPath, pParms);
}
else
{
/* Query path information. */
RTFSOBJINFO info;
rc = RTPathQueryInfoEx(pszFullPath, &info, RTFSOBJATTRADD_NOTHING, SHFL_RT_LINK(pClient));
LogFlow(("RTPathQueryInfoEx returned %Rrc\n", rc));
if (RT_SUCCESS(rc))
{
/* Mark it as a directory in case the caller didn't. */
/**
* @todo I left this in in order not to change the behaviour of the
* function too much. Is it really needed, and should it really be
* here?
*/
if (BIT_FLAG(info.Attr.fMode, RTFS_DOS_DIRECTORY))
{
pParms->CreateFlags |= SHFL_CF_DIRECTORY;
}
/**
* @todo This should be in the Windows Guest Additions, as no-one else
* needs it.
*/
if (BIT_FLAG(pParms->CreateFlags, SHFL_CF_OPEN_TARGET_DIRECTORY))
{
vbsfStripLastComponent (pszFullPath, cbFullPathRoot);
pParms->CreateFlags &= ~S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_EXISTS;
pParms->CreateFlags &= ~S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_NEW;
pParms->CreateFlags |= SHFL_CF_DIRECTORY;
pParms->CreateFlags |= SHFL_CF_ACT_OPEN_IF_EXISTS;
pParms->CreateFlags |= SHFL_CF_ACT_FAIL_IF_NEW;
}
}
rc = VINF_SUCCESS;
/* Note: do not check the SHFL_CF_ACCESS_WRITE here, only check if the open operation
* will cause changes.
*
* Actual operations (write, set attr, etc), which can write to a shared folder, have
* the check and will return VERR_WRITE_PROTECT if the folder is not writable.
*/
if ( (pParms->CreateFlags & S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_EXISTS) == SHFL_CF_ACT_REPLACE_IF_EXISTS
|| (pParms->CreateFlags & S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_EXISTS) == SHFL_CF_ACT_OVERWRITE_IF_EXISTS
|| (pParms->CreateFlags & SHFL_CF_ACT_MASK_IF_NEW) == SHFL_CF_ACT_CREATE_IF_NEW
)
{
/* is the guest allowed to write to this share? */
bool fWritable;
rc = vbsfMappingsQueryWritable (pClient, root, &fWritable);
if (RT_FAILURE(rc) || !fWritable)
rc = VERR_WRITE_PROTECT;
}
if (RT_SUCCESS(rc))
{
if (BIT_FLAG(pParms->CreateFlags, SHFL_CF_DIRECTORY))
{
rc = vbsfOpenDir (pszFullPath, pParms);
}
else
{
rc = vbsfOpenFile (pClient, pszFullPath, pParms);
}
}
else
{
pParms->Handle = SHFL_HANDLE_NIL;
}
}
/* free the path string */
vbsfFreeFullPath(pszFullPath);
}
Log(("vbsfCreate: handle = %RX64 rc = %Rrc result=%x\n", (uint64_t)pParms->Handle, rc, pParms->Result));
return rc;
}
